Cost of Damaged Roof Replacement in East Granby, CT
Damaged roof replacement projects in East Granby, CT, can vary significantly in cost depending on the scope of the work, the materials selected, labor rates, and specific site conditions. Factors such as the size of the roof, type of roofing material, and complexity of the installation influence the overall price. It is important for property owners to consider these variables when estimating potential costs for a roof replacement.
Final pricing for damaged roof replacement projects is typically determined after a thorough assessment of the roof’s condition and detailed project specifications. Since costs are affected by multiple factors, obtaining multiple quotes and understanding the scope of work can help in making informed decisions. This approach allows for better comparison of options and more accurate budgeting for the project.

Damaged roof replacement in East Granby, CT, involves removing and replacing sections of a roof affected by storms, leaks, or other damage.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help homeowners plan effectively for this project.
-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or cedar shakes, selected based on durability and style preferences.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s on a single section to full roof replacements covering the entire structure.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as roof pitch, accessibility, and existing structure influence labor requirements and overall project difficulty.
- Permitting: Local permits are typically required in East Granby, CT, especially for full replacements or significant repairs.
- Additional Services: Optional upgrades may include underlayment, ventilation improvements, or gutter replacements to enhance roof performance.
